What is the digital signature legality for manufacturing and supply agreement in united states
The digital signature legality for manufacturing and supply agreements in the United States is governed by the Electronic Signatures in Global and National Commerce (ESIGN) Act and the Uniform Electronic Transactions Act (UETA). These laws establish that electronic signatures hold the same legal weight as traditional handwritten signatures, provided that both parties consent to use electronic means for signing. This legal framework enables businesses to streamline their contract processes, ensuring that agreements are enforceable and recognized in court.

Legal use of the digital signature legality for manufacturing and supply agreement in united states
For a digital signature to be legally valid, it must meet certain criteria. The signer must intend to sign the document, and the signature must be associated with the document in a way that ensures its integrity. Additionally, the airSlate SignNow platform provides features such as audit trails and timestamping, which enhance the legal standing of the signed document by proving when and how the signature was applied. These elements help to establish authenticity and prevent tampering.
